About Curtis L. Nordgaard

Curtis L. Nordgaard is a scholar working on Process Chemistry and Technology, Ophthalmology and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ology, having authored 15 papers that have together received 916 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Retinal Diseases and Treatments (6 papers), Retinal Development and Disorders (4 papers) and Retinal Imaging and Analysis (3 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Ophthalmology (528 citations), Clinical Biochemistry (77 citations) and Applied Microbiology and Biotechnology (22 citations). Curtis L. Nordgaard has collaborated with scholars based in United States, Canada and France. Frequent co-authors include Deborah A. Ferrington, Timothy W. Olsen, Pabalu P. Karunadharma, Xiao Feng, Judith M. Shedden, Rebecca J. Kapphahn, Cavan Reilly, Xu Feng, Kevin Kelly and Juliet M. Daniel.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of Biological Chemistry, Environmental Science & Technology and Scientific Reports.
